Tour Details

Glacier Hike at El Morado Glacier, From Santiago - Tour Details

Set out on a guided 9-mile glacier hike at El Morado Natural Monument National Park to explore the stunning San Francisco Glacier and Morales Glacier pond. The journey presents elevation challenges as it starts at 1,850m and involves climbs ranging from 400-600m.

To conquer the varying terrains, hikers are advised to equip themselves with appropriate gear. Dry and warm shoes are essential due to the snow near the glacier. Plus, bringing gloves and a beanie is recommended to combat the cold and windy conditions encountered during the hike.

These gear recommendations ensure that participants can fully enjoy the beauty of the glaciers while staying comfortable and prepared for the adventure ahead.

Common questions

What Is the Best Time of Year to Visit El Morado Glacier for a Hike?

The best time to visit El Morado Glacier for a hike is during the Chilean summer months from November to March. For the best experience, pack suitable gear like warm, dry shoes, gloves, and a beanie.

Are There Any Age Restrictions for Participating in the Guided Hike at El Morado Natural Monument National Park?

There are no specific age restrictions for participating in the guided hike at El Morado Natural Monument National Park. The tour provides a challenging yet enjoyable experience suitable for various age groups, ensuring everyone can appreciate the scenic beauty and adventure.

Are There Any Local Wildlife Species That Hikers Might Encounter During the Trek?

Hikers exploring the trails at El Morado Glacier may encounter local wildlife like Andean condors, foxes, and eagles. Guides emphasize hiking safety, advising on respectful wildlife interactions and ensuring a memorable, secure journey.

How Strenuous Is the 9-Mile Hike to San Francisco Glacier and Morales Glacier Pond, and What Is the Average Duration of the Trek?

The 9-mile hike to San Francisco Glacier and Morales Glacier pond offers a moderate trail difficulty with elevation gains of 400-600m. Hikers need a good fitness level for the trek, which usually takes around 6-8 hours, depending on the group’s pace.
